1. Bellathatch Labradors

 

Bellathatch Labradors

  • Newnan, GA

Bellathatch Labradors is a small hobby kennel belonging to the Newnan Kennel Club, Greater Atlanta Labrador Retriever Club, and Potomac Labrador Retriever Club that breeds the English-type Labrador. All puppies sold are on Limited AKC registration and are available at 8 weeks of age with up-to-date vaccinations and worming.

Parent dogs have been cleared by the Canine Eye Registration Foundation (CERF) for any eye problems and by the Orthopedic Foundation for Animals (OFA) for any hip/elbow dysplasia. Parent dogs are also screened for PRA and exercise induced collapse. They only produce litters two to three times a year, so you’ll have to swoop in fast at this one.


2. Big Creek Labs

Big Creek Labs

  • Midville, GA

Big Creek Labs offers chocolate, black, and yellow Labradors for use as pets and hunting dogs. Before they ever reach your home, puppies will have been introduced to water, whistles, birds, retrieving, and simulated gunfire. Puppies are registered with the AKC and UKC. They come microchipped and with current vaccinations and worming, plus will have had their dew claws removed. Your puppy will be sent to its new home with a written warranty, along with a starter kit, including food samples and care instructions.


3. Ducktown Retrievers

Ducktown Retrievers

  • Cumming, GA

Ducktown Retrievers is a hobby kennel that produces American Field Bred Labrador Retrievers. They use the Puppy Culture program, an approach based on science, for training and socialization. They do not breed champagne, silver, or charcoal Labradors. They also do not sell on a first-come, first-served basis but instead are dedicated to getting to know potential owners through a two-step process. Puppies are sold on Limited Registration, and there is usually a 6–12 month wait for one.
